look at your intake manifold for a crack. the intake manifolds from 1996 to 1998 have a high tendancy to crack, and should have been a recall IMO.

You have a small crack somewhere on that intake manifold. You need to just replace it with a PI one with a metal coolant crossover. You will fix the leak and gain some power. Win/Win situation for you right there.
